THE SEALED HOB USE OF THE HOB The red spot hotplates give rapid heat and are fast boiling whereas the black spot plates give ordinary rate. The control switches provide a very flexible control from slow simmer to fast boil. ‘The highest number is the hottest setting, These switches have intermediate positions. The numbers do not denote any set temperature, but after using the hob a few times no difficulty will be experienced in selecting an appropriate setting.
THE GRILL OPERATION OF THE GRILL To operate the grill turn the grill control clockwise from the ‘O’ position. For grilling and toasting, the control should normally be turned to 5 for initial per-heating of 3 minutes and: then adjusted. as. necessary. The per-heating may be increased to 8-12 minutes when flash grilling blue, rare or medium steaks. The grill pan is supplied with a removable handle.

STAY-CLEAN LINERS CARE OF STAY-CLEAN Cleaning of the ‘Stay-Clean’ surface is initiated by an inclusion of special oxides in the enamel; these are activated when the temperature of the oven is raised, and aided. by oxygen, reset in the silage i.e. food splatter and grease being destroyed. The linings clean themselves during normal roasting and baking. As cleaning may be improved by exposure 1o & higher temperature, it may be necessary to run the oven at maximum temperature for an hour or two per week.

INSTRUCTIONS FOR COOKING A COMPLETE MEAL IN THE MAIN OVEN Many people today like t cook meat at comparatively low temperatures. When these lower temperatures are used: the joint is often more tender; also there is very Hitler splashing of fai onto the oven interior during cooking. When a ‘Full Meal’ including a Joint, roast potatoes, fruit pie and Yorkshire pudding is required, cooking times may vary slightly according to the thickness of the joint-and how ‘well done’ one likes the meat and potatoes cte.
